wanna ask a question, Is the ZS-6 worth buying? I'm a ZS5v1 and ZST user
Third vote to add to Panda and Podster.

ZS6 is now my go-to for most circumstances. Much easier to drive than my ZS5 v1 with the pedestrian source gear I own, with less recessed mids and better sub-bass.

2nd go-to is the ZS3, believe it or not. Less treble-centric sound signature is a nice change of pace from more recent KZs and better isolation makes it good for areas with high ambient noise.

ZS5 v1 is the go-to for music broadcasts on Periscope or Facebook Live. They give that uncanny "in the room with the performer" feel I can't get with any of my other earphones or headphones.

This thread has turned into green cable showroom. Even more expensive cables are prone to this, nothing much can be done really. I've posted these pics months ago but appears to be relevant again, here is a Shure transparent cable (around 30$ officially) after 1 year of regular usage, 1 - 2 hours a day on average.

20170331_125915.jpg

Sad, it really ruined the otherwise clean look. The point is, if you want to avoid this, get non-transparent cables.
